Kenya Airways Ltd., or simply Kenya Airways, is the country’s flag carrier airline. Following the demise of East African Airways, the company was created in 1977. Its headquarters are at Embakasi, Nairobi, with Jomo Kenyatta International Airport as its hub.

Sudan Airways is the country’s national airline, based in Khartoum. The corporation has been wholly controlled by the Sudanese government since 2012. It was founded in February 1946 and began scheduled operations in July of that year, making it one of Africa’s oldest carriers.

Turkey’s national airline, Turkish Airlines, is the country’s flag carrier. It runs scheduled services to 315 locations in Europe, Asia, Africa, and the Americas as of August 2019, making it the world’s largest mainline carrier by passenger destinations.
